APG-Neuros Introduces Advanced Aeration Control System

12/11/2023

APG-Neuros’ Advanced Aeration Control System enables Water Resource Recovery Facilities to optimize their biological secondary treatment processes. The system was developed with the support of a grant from the US Department of Energy (DOE) with the primary goal of reducing energy consumption. The system uses state-of-the-art self-learning algorithms, known as Model Predictive Control, to compute the oxygen demand and deliver unprecedented performance from the entire aeration system—from the blowers to the dissolved oxygen in the tank and everything in between. The system also offers an optional Ammonia Based Aeration Control feature that unlocks further savings potential by dynamically adjusting the dissolved oxygen setpoints based on the loading. This ensures a reliable and stable ammonia treatment process at the lowest oxygen level, reducing the oxygen requirements for treatment and thus lowering the power consumption and the operating costs by up to 20%.

The Advanced Aeration Control System is offered for operation on all aeration systems with and without APG-Neuros Blowers.

 
The Model Predictive Control (MPC) is the brain behind the Advanced Aeration Control System. Unlike traditional Proportional-Integral-Derivative (PID) control algorithms, MPC analyzes historical operational data and raw trends that it uses to enable the system to compensate for the nonlinearities inherent to the secondary treatment process. The result is stable and accurate control over the full range of operating conditions… all without the need for manual re-tuning.
